Philodendron Birkin – A Striking Variegated Beauty
Philodendron Birkin is an exquisite houseplant prized for its striking variegated foliage, featuring elegant white pinstripes against deep green leaves. A hybrid variety with an unknown lineage, this plant is highly sought after for its unique leaf patterning, which can change over time. Native to tropical regions of South America, it thrives in warm, humid conditions, making it a favourite among indoor plant collectors.
Distinctive Features
- Variegated Foliage: The most remarkable trait of the Philodendron Birkin is its pinstriped leaves, which range from creamy white to bright yellow streaks on a dark green background.
- Compact Growth: Unlike many Philodendrons, Birkin maintains a bushy, non-vining habit, making it ideal for tabletops and shelves.
- Ever-Changing Patterns: New leaves emerge with unique variations in variegation, sometimes showing hints of red or reverting to greener shades.
Care Tips
- Light: Prefers bright, indirect light. Too much direct sun can scorch the leaves, while too little light may reduce variegation.
- Water: Keep the soil consistently moist but not soggy. Allow the top layer to dry out between waterings.
- Humidity: Thrives in high humidity (above 50%), but adapts well to average indoor conditions.
- Temperature: Best kept in temperatures between 18-27°C. Avoid exposure to cold drafts.
- Fertiliser: Feed with a balanced liquid fertiliser every 4-6 weeks during the growing season.
- Potting: Use a well-draining, rich organic potting mix. A mix of peat, perlite, and orchid bark works well.
- Propagation: Propagate via stem cuttings in water or soil for best results.
Additional Notes
- Although a slow grower, Birkin develops more striking patterns as it matures.
- It is mildly toxic to pets and humans if ingested, causing irritation and discomfort.
